Carly is the newest covergirl to grace our adoption center, and she is eager to retire in style with a new family! One quick look at this gorgeous floof is all you'll need to start falling in love, which helps since she is still really stressed about being in the shelter. Carly was adopted from PAWS way back when she was a kitten in 2012, but unfortunately her owner passed away and family wasn't able to take her in. That lack of direct knowledge of her in the home also means we can't say for sure what some of her favorite treat or activities might be, but her exposure to a dog and young children did show she would prefer to not be around dogs or young children (so an adult-only home as your only pet is the best recipe for her success). She also may not be the most cuddly kitty and is a bit more independent, so she is great for anyone who still enjoys their own personal space when it comes to their feline roommates. Just go slow and give her some time to adjust to her new settings and we're sure you'll start reaping the benefits and rewards of her company and quirky personality in no time!

Adoption fees for cats and dogs include age-appropriate vaccinations, spay/neuter, and microchip. Adoption fees are as follows, plus tax: $150 for large adult dogs (older than 1 year); $250 for small dogs (under 25 lbs) and all puppies (under 1 year); $60 for adult cats (over 6 months of age), $100 for kittens (under 6 months of age), and $25 for small animals. When you adopt a pair of kittens together, the total adoption fee is $150.
PAWS, the Philadelphia Animal Welfare Society is a 501(c)3 non-profit animal rescue organization dedicated to saving Philadelphia's homeless and at-risk animals. PAWS is the city's largest rescue partner and provider of low-cost, basic veterinary care. Through our adoption locations, special events, and network of foster homes, PAWS finds loving homes for thousands of animals every year. PAWS is working to make Philadelphia a no-kill city where every healthy and treatable pet is guaranteed a home.
